A novel projection twin support vector machine (PTSVM), termed as NPTSVM, is presented in this paper for binary classification. Although this method determines two projection vectors using the same way as PTSVM, it has more advantages than existing PTSVMs. First, NPTSVM does not have to calculate inverse matrices during the learning process, which makes the training speed of NPTSVM be much faster...
DNA microarray, which is one of the most important molecular biology technologies in post-genomic era, has been widely applied in medical field, especially for cancer classification. However, it is difficult to acquire excellent classification accuracy by using traditional classification approaches due to microarray datasets are extremely asymmetric in dimensionality.
